Black-eyed and Blues Fest at Bushnell Park with Johnny Gumbo

It was the 3rd of June, another sleepy, dusty Delta day.... - lyrics - discussion

Attended the free Black-eyed and Blues Fest at Bushnell Park on Thursday evening with Johnny Gumbo. Beforehand, I was able to score a few new Johnny Gumbo tee-shirts at Best Image on Center Street and I must say they are pretty damn spiffy.

Red Hook Ale and a container of jambalaya gets us started.

EC Scott, a BIG 'ol woman and Black Buck recording artist from Oakland, was the first of two acts we caught. High energy, much in the 'mold' of Marva Wright. Very entertaining, backed by her tight, well-attired band 'SMOKE', although I could do without some of the "Let me hear how many out there....yada, yada, yada...." Finished with James Brown's "Try Me", which yours truly called minutes before as EC droned on with her intro (an excellent call).

Tutu Jones from South Dallas and Sherman Robertson from Houston played in the same set, but not together. Tutu was a little full of Tutu. This format was distracting (but not as distracting as the COLD wind that brought temperatures to near 30 degrees!!) and strange. Altogether, the music was ok, but merely ok.

Finished up with a cold one at the real Blackeyed Sally's and a 'fresh' pie at Papa's with TM and escort/dancer/political pundit Kim.
